The Research & Teaching Department provides in-person and virtual research support and instruction to faculty, researchers, and students at UCSB. We engage in outreach and communication to academic departments and campus partners, seeking opportunities to increase the use and effectiveness of Library collections, services, and spaces. The Department’s work supports student success, advances open research, and fosters campus collaboration.
